Tragedy in Rhodes: British child in critical condition after falling into pool.
Tragedy in Rhodes
According to The Sun: A three-year-old girl from Great Britain is fighting for her life after being pulled from a pool at a hotel on the Greek island of Rhodes. The little girl, who is the only child in the family, was found unconscious underwater and urgently taken to the hospital. She was later evacuated to Crete, where she is currently in critical condition.
